Ò׽ؽØͼÈí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

SQL Server BI Step by Step SSIS 7 (End)

ºÍÆäËü³ÌÐòÒ»Ñù£¬SSIS°üͬÑùÐèÒª½¡×³£¬Îȶ¨µÄÔËÐУ¬ÕâÑùµÄ³ÌÐò²ÅÓпɿ¿ÐԺͿÉÉìËõÐÔ¡£SSISÌṩÁËÈçÏ·½ÃæµÄÖ§³Ö:
        1.ÊÂÎñ: ¿ÉÒÔ¶ÔÒ»¸ö³ÌÐò°üÉèÖóÉÒ»¸ö»òÕ߶à¸öÊÂÎñ£¬ÉõÖÁ¿ÉÒÔ¶ÔÁ½¸ö³ÌÐò°üÉèÖóÉÒ»¸öÊÂÎñ¡£ÎªÁ˱£Ö¤Êý¾ÝµÄÒ»ÖÂÐÔ£¬Ä㻹¿ÉÒÔDTCÊÂÎñ»òÕßSQL ServerÒýÇ漶µÄÊÂÎñ¡£
        2.¼ì²éµã: ÓÃÀ´¼Ç¼һ¸ö³ÌÐò°ü³ö´íʱÈÎÎñµÄÔËÐÐÇé¿ö£¬ÒÔ±ã³ÌÐò°üÔÙ´ÎÆô¶¯Ê±£¬Ö±½Ó´Ó·¢Éú´íÎóµÄÈÎÎñÖ±½ÓÖ´ÐÐ.
        3.´íÎóÊä³ö:¼´Ê¹ÔÙÍêÃÀµÄ³ÌÐòÒ²»áÓдíÎó£¬ÓÈÆä¶ÔÓÚÊý¾ÝÁ÷ÖеÄÈÎÎñÀ´Ëµ£¬¼°ÓпÉÄÜÓÉÓÚ¸ñʽ£¬ÀàÐ͵ÈÎÊÌ⣬µ¼ÖÂÕâÒ»Ðеķ¢Éú´íÎó¡£SSISÔÊÐíÕë¶ÔÕâÑùµÄÿÐнøÐдíÎóÊä³ö´¦Àí£¬Äã¿É ÒÔ½øÐÐÐÞ¸´»òÕ߼Ǽ£¬µ±È»ÄãÒ²¿ÉÒÔºöÂÔ¡£ 
        4.ÓÅÏÈÔ¼Êø:ÔÚ¿ØÖÆÁ÷ÖУ¬Äã²»½ö¿ÉÒÔʹÓÃÒ»¸öÈÎÎñµÄ³É¹¦£¬Ê§°Ü»òÖ´ÐнáÊø×÷ΪÌõ¼þÀ´Ö´ÐÐÏÂÃæµÄÈÎÎñ£¬ÉõÖÁ¿ÉÒÔʹÓñí´ïʽÀ´×öΪÌõ¼þ¡£
        5.ʼþ´¦Àí: ÔÚSSIS°üÖУ¬Ê¼þ´¦ÀíÊǺͿØÖÆÁ÷£¬Êý¾ÝÁ÷ÏಢÁеġ£ÔÚÕâÀÄã¿ÉÒÔ¶Ô³ÌÐò°ü£¬ÈÎÎñ»òÕßÈÝÆ÷µÄ²»Í¬µÄʼþ½øÐд¦Àí£¬Ê¼þ»¹¿ÉÒÔÓÃÓÚÉèÖöϵ㲢¿ØÖÆÈÕÖ¾¼Ç¼¡£ÎÒÃÇ¿ÉÒÔʹÓÃOnErrorʼþÀ´²¶»ñ´íÎó.
        6.ÈÕÖ¾¼Ç¼: ¿ÉÒÔÔÚÔËÐÐʱ£¬¼Ç¼ָ¶¨µÄʼþÐÅÏ¢£¬¿ÉÒÔ±£´æÔÚ±¾µØÎı¾»òÕßXMLÎļþÖУ¬Ò²¿ÉÒÔ±£´æµ½Êý¾Ý¿âÖУ¬»òÕßÊÇWindows EventLog£¬ProfilerÎļþÖУ¬ÉõÖÁÄã¿ÉÒÔÀ©Õ¹×Ô¼ºµÄÈÕÖ¾¼Ç¼¡£
ÐèÇó:
     ΪÁ˺ÍÆäËüϵͳ¼¯³É£¬AdventureWorksϵͳµÄ²úÆ·¼Û¸ñʵʱ¸üУ¬ÐèÒª´ÓÒ»¸öÖ¸¶¨µÄURLÏÂÔØÒ»¸öѹËõÎļþ£¬½âѹºó£¬¶ÔÕâ¸öÊý¾ÝÎļþ½øÐзÖÎöµ¼Èë¡£ÓÉÓÚÏÂÔصÄÎļþÊÇÓÉÒ»¸ö·Ç³ÌÐòά»¤µÄÎļþ£¬ÓÉÓÚÈËΪÒòËØ£¬ÀïÃæµÄÊý¾Ý¸ñʽÓпÉÄÜÓдíÎ󣬵«ÊÇÒªÇóºöÂÔÕâÑùµÄÊý¾Ý¡£ÁíÍ⣬Èç¹û´¦Àíʧ°Ü£¬ÐèÒª¶Ô±£ÁôÀúÊ·Îļþ¡£Èç¹û·¢Éú´íÎó£¬ÐèÒª·¢ËÍ´íÎóEmail.ͬʱÐèÒª±£Áô³ÌÐòÈÕÖ¾£¬ÒÔ±ã²éÕÒ´íÎóÔ­Òò¡£
ʵÏÖ:
      1. ÔÚÄãµÄDÅÌÏÂÃæн¨Ò»¸öProductPriceÎļþ¼ÐÀ´´æ·ÅѹËõºÍÊý¾ÝÎļþ£¬ÔÚÏÂÃæн¨Ò»¸öbakĿ¼´æ´¢±¸·ÝÎļþ¡£
      2. ´´½¨Ò»¸öSSIS°ü£¬Í¬Ê±Ð½¨ÒÔϱäÁ¿:
±ä¸üÃû
ÀàÐÍ
Öµ
˵Ã÷
filePath
String
D:\ProductPrice\
Êý¾Ý¸ùĿ¼
dataPat


Ïà¹ØÎĵµ£º

Ìá¸ßSQLÖ´ÐÐЧÂʵļ¸µã½¨Òé

Ìá¸ßSQLÖ´ÐÐЧÂʵļ¸µã½¨Òé:
¡¡¡¡¡ô¾¡Á¿²»ÒªÔÚwhereÖаüº¬×Ó²éѯ;
¡¡¡¡¹ØÓÚʱ¼äµÄ²éѯ£¬¾¡Á¿²»ÒªÐ´³É£ºwhere to_char(dif_date,'yyyy-mm-dd')=to_char('2007-07-01','yyyy-mm-dd');
¡¡¡¡¡ôÔÚ¹ýÂËÌõ¼þÖУ¬¿ÉÒÔ¹ýÂ˵ô×î´óÊýÁ¿¼Ç¼µÄÌõ¼þ±ØÐë·ÅÔÚwhere×Ó¾äµÄĩβ;
¡¡¡¡from×Ó¾äÖÐдÔÚ×îºóµÄ±í(»ù´¡±í£¬driving table)½«±»× ......

Ìá¸ßSQLÖ´ÐÐЧÂʵļ¸µã½¨Òé

from×Ó¾äÖÐдÔÚ×îºóµÄ±í(»ù´¡±í£¬driving table)½«±»×îÏÈ´¦Àí£¬ÔÚfrom×Ó¾äÖаüº¬¶à¸ö±íµÄÇé¿öÏ£¬Äã±ØÐëÑ¡Ôñ¼Ç¼ÌõÊý×îÉٵıí×÷Ϊ»ù´¡±í¡£
 
¡¡¡¡Ìá¸ßSQLÖ´ÐÐЧÂʵļ¸µã½¨Òé:
¡¡¡¡¡ô¾¡Á¿²»ÒªÔÚwhereÖаüº¬×Ó²éѯ;
¡¡¡¡¹ØÓÚʱ¼äµÄ²éѯ£¬¾¡Á¿²»ÒªÐ´³É£ºwhere to_char(dif_date,'yyyy-mm-dd')=to_char('2007-07-01',' ......

SQL ×Ö·û´®²ð·Ö

       ÓÐÕâÑùÒ»¸ö×Ö·û´®(ÖÐ,¹ú,ÖÐ,ÈËÃñ,¹ú,ÏÖ´ú¹¤Òµ»¯½ø³Ì,¹ú)
´¦Àí¹ýÖ®ºó±ä³É(ÖÐ,¹ú,ÈËÃñ,ÏÖ´ú¹¤Òµ»¯½ø³Ì)
 
        ÒÔÏÂÊÇÎҵķ½·¨,ÓÐʲô²»¶ÔµÄµØ·½»¹Çë¸÷λָµã
 ------------------ɾ³ýÖظ´µÄ×Ö·û
 declare
@v1 nvarchar
......

sql²éѯ

1¡¢²éѯÈýÃŹ¦¿Î¶¼ÔÚ80·ÖÒÔÉϵÄͬѧÐÕÃû(Ò»ÌõsqlÓï¾ä)
   name   kecheng    fenshu
   ÕÅÈý   ÓïÎÄ        78
   ÕÅÈý   Êýѧ        81
   ÕÅÈý  ......

¡¶£Ó£Ñ£Ì Óï·¨²Î¿¼ÊÖ²á(SQL)¡·

£Ó£Ñ£Ì Óï·¨²Î¿¼ÊÖ²á(SQL)/Êý¾ÝÀàÐÍ
DB2 ÌṩÁ˹ØÁ¬Ê½×ÊÁÏ¿âµÄ²éѯÓïÑÔ £Ó£Ñ£Ì (Structured Query Language)£¬ÊÇÒ»Öַdz£¿ÚÓﻯ¡¢¼ÈÒ×ѧÓÖÒ׶®µÄÓï·¨¡£´ËÒ»ÓïÑÔ¼¸ºõÊÇÿ¸ö×ÊÁÏ¿âϵͳ¶¼±ØÐëÌṩµÄ£¬ÓÃÒÔ±íʾ¹ØÁ¬Ê½µÄ*×÷£¬°üº¬ÁË×ÊÁϵĶ¨Ò壨£Ä£Ä£Ì£©ÒÔ¼°×ÊÁϵĴ¦Àí£¨£Ä£Í£Ì£©¡£SQLÔ­À´Æ´³ÉS 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Øͼ | ¸ÓICP±¸09004571ºÅ